Chinese President Hu Jintao spoke highly of China-Russia relations before his
upcoming Russia visit, saying his visit would achieve substantial fruits.

Hu made the remarks on Tuesday when meeting with the journalists from Russian
media in advance of his Russia visit, which lasts from March 26 to 28. Xinhua
was authorized to release the content of the interview on Sunday.
"I am expecting to confer with President Putin on deepening China-Russian
strategic partnership of cooperation and expanding bilateral cooperation in
various fields," said Hu.
"I believe that, under joint efforts of both sides, the visit will achieve
substantial fruits, and inject new motivity into the growth of China-Russian
ties and bilateral pragmatic cooperation," Hu said.
China and Russia witnessed fruitful cooperation in politics, economy, trade,
science, technology and culture, Hu said, noting that the two nations also
maintained close coordination in Korean Peninsula nuclear issue, Iran nuclear
issue and other international and regional affairs.
"The development of bilateral strategic partnership of cooperation is the
common desire and inevitable option of the two nations and the two peoples," Hu
said.
The Chinese president made a four-point proposal in further promoting
bilateral ties. The first is to increase political mutual trust and to support
each other on issues concerning national core interests.
The second is to expand pragmatic cooperation on such fields as economy,
trade, energy, science and technology.
Thirdly, Hu said, the two nations should avail the opportunity of the Year of
China in Russia to further strengthen cultural cooperation so as to enhance
mutual understanding and friendship between the two peoples.
The two nations should also promote strategic coordination in international
and regional affairs, and make more contribution to world peace and development,
said Hu.
During the three-day visit, Hu will attend the opening ceremony of the Year
of China in Russia, a reciprocal event to the Year of Russia held in China last
year.
The Year of China in Russia will stage some 200 activities on politics,
economy, science, technology and culture.
"The Year of Russia in China achieved full success, and I believe that the
Year of China in Russia will also be successful," Hu said.
"This year is important for the growth of China-Russian relations," Hu said,
adding that bilateral strategic partnership of cooperation, established 11 years
ago, has entered a new stage.
